Going to pull the engine on our 1960 BN7 this winter to do a little work (lighten flywheel, retool the key on the damper pulley, rebuild carbs, sort through the transmition).

How many cans of spray paint would one need to do the engine and transmission, leaving a little for touch-up at a later date? Is this the best way to go about repainting, or should I colour match it and have something else mixed up locally?

Thanks
 
It will take four cans of aerosol paint for a 2 coat system on the engine and transmission. The Moss product will give you pretty much what the factory produced. If you want something better take a clean part ie. rocker cover to you local automotive coatings supplier for a color match in a 2K urethane. Or you can up grade to aluminum finishes.
